How to Choose a Reliable Chóim24h Provider
Here’s a checklist for pet parents looking for trustworthy chóim 24h services:
- Check Licensing and Certifications: Ensure the facility is legally registered and that veterinarians and caregivers are certified professionals.
- Visit the Facility: Inspect cleanliness, safety measures, ventilation, and general ambiance.
- Ask About Emergency Protocols: Understand how they handle emergencies, medical issues, and unforeseen events.
- Staff Ratio and Training: The caregiver-to-pet ratio should be low for personalized attention. Staff should be trained in handling behavioral or health-related issues.
- Read Reviews and Ask for References: Online reviews or feedback from previous customers can provide invaluable insight.
- Trial Run: Before an extended stay, consider a short trial to see how your dog adjusts.

Home-Based vs Facility-Based Chóim24h Services
Depending on your preference and your dog’s personality, you can choose between:
Home-Based Care:
- Less stressful for dogs used to their own space.
- Offers personal attention.
- Ideal for senior or anxious dogs.
- Might lack emergency equipment.
Facility-Based Care:
- Equipped with full medical and grooming setups.
- More social interaction.
- 24/7 monitoring by multiple professionals.
- Structured environment and routine.
